Double Detective

DOUBLE DETECTIVE debuted in November, 1937, was originally marketed as the Two-in-One Magazine. Each issue included both a selection of complete stories and a complete novel. Despite using good writers, Double Detective was not a success. Double Detective was then turned into a hero pulp featuring The Green Lama, who debuted in April, 1940. The magazine was canceled in October, 1941. Popular Publications revived the title in 1943, but it only lasted for one issue.
